It's your f-cking nightmare!

They're starting a new tour this summer in support of the Nightmare album and I think that means it's time for a new thread! Just saw them last night at Pointfest in St. Louis and they KICKED ASS. What do you guys think of the new album? What about the live show as compared to older shows?
I don't think new threads should be started just cuz TS either didn't searchbar or didn't use the searchbar correctly. SEARCHBAR!
I don't always post in the threads but when I do its random and pointless because I'm ignorant enough to think you care.